Resorting to soothsayers to bear children is a great evil

Question

Is it permissible to seek the help of a soothsayer in order to bear children?

Answer

All perfect praise be to Allaah, The Lord of the worlds. I testify that there is none worthy of worship except Allaah, and that Muhammad, sallallaahu ‘alayhi wa sallam, is His slave and messenger.

Resorting to soothsayers is prohibited under Sharee'ah and there is a severe threat of punishment for doing this. It was reported that the Prophet, sallallaahu ‘alayhi wa sallam, said that whoever resorts to a soothsayer and believes him, he has indeed disbelieved. [Ahmad]

The woman whose pregnancy has been delayed is required to pursue the necessary means by seeking medical treatment and supplicating Allaah much to grant her righteous offspring. Not being able to conceive should not lead you to committing prohibitions. Indeed, there are many women whose pregnancy was delayed for many years then Allaah The Almighty bountifully gave them sons and daughters.

The delay of pregnancy for one or two years should not be a cause for worrying and even sterility should not represent a hardship to the believer, for Allaah The Almighty Says (what means): {To Allaah belongs the dominion of the heavens and the earth; He creates what He wills. He gives to whom He wills female [children] and He gives to whom He wills males. Or He makes them [both] males and females, and He renders whom He wills sterile. Indeed, He is Knowing and Competent.}[Quran 42: 49-50]

Bear in mind that this world is a test and the successful person is the one who is patient and content with the Divine Decree of Allaah The Almighty and His Predestination.
